6 michael 7366 -- Noteworthy changes in version 8.2.15 (2016-02-24)
7     o) Added proper support for Raspbian/ARM. Gracias to Beave/2600.net
8     for providing a box for testing purposes.
9     o) Fixed an assert with empty user = "" directives in auth {} blocks
10     o) "STATS z" now shows allocated listeners
11     o) Fixed bug where 'can_flood' auth {} flags did not work on channels
12    
13    
14     -- Noteworthy changes in version 8.2.14 (2016-02-09)
15     o) Fixed server clustering
16     o) Major cleanups to the configuration subsystem
17     o) Improvements to libGeoIP support:
18     - Works now with IPv6 addresses
19     - Added 'libgeoip_database_options', 'libgeoip_ipv4_database_file',
20     and 'libgeoip_ipv6_database_file' configuration directives to the
21     serverinfo {} block
22     o) Further improvements to GnuTLS support
23    
24    
25 michael 7204 -- Noteworthy changes in version 8.2.13 (2016-02-02)
26     o) Implemented support for GnuTLS. Currently ./configure's autodetection
27     intentionally prefers OpenSSL over GnuTLS, so OpenSSL detection needs
28     to be disabled explicitely by using the --disable-openssl switch.
29 michael 7206 o) Minimum supported GnuTLS version is 3.3.8 now
30     o) Minimum supported OpenSSL version is 1.0.1d now
31 michael 7204 o) Added support for remote REHASH: REHASH <server> <option>
32     o) Added 'rehash:remote' irc-operator privilege flag
33     o) Added 'rehash' type to shared {} blocks
34     o) Fixed minor memory leak with shared {} and cluster {} blocks
35    
36    
37 michael 7043 -- Noteworthy changes in version 8.2.12 (2016-01-05)
38     #######################################################################
39     o) IMPORTANT: Character case mapping is 'ascii' now. It is recommended
40     to update all servers on the network to prevent possible channel
41     desynchronizations and nick name collision kills
42     #######################################################################
43     o) Added channel mode +T which forbids NOTICEs to be sent to a channel
44     o) Fixed minor SVSTAG memory leak
45     o) Fixed broken PART message blocking mechanism
46     o) ircd now makes use of up to 8 name servers that are specified in
47     /etc/resolv.conf
48     o) The -klinefile, -dlinefile, etc. switches didn't work at all
49     o) Fixed possible core on ident lookups if ircd is out of file descriptors
50     o) Far client exit notices (+F) now show IP addresses, too
51     o) Made idle time look nicer in "STATS v|p" by using a formatted time string
52     o) 'general::ts_warn_delta', and 'general::ts_max_delta' can be set to 0 now
53     o) Several code cleanups and optimizations. Improved documentation
54    
55    
56 michael 6820 -- Noteworthy changes in version 8.2.11 (2015-11-19)
57     o) Implemented IRCv3.2 invite-notify extension
58     o) Implemented IRCv3.2 chghost extension
59     o) Added channel::invite_delay_channel configuration option
60    
61    
62 michael 6738 -- Noteworthy changes in version 8.2.10 (2015-11-06)
63     #######################################################################
64     o) IMPORTANT: renamed 'serverhide::links_delay' configuration directive
65     to 'serverhide::flatten_links_delay'
66     #######################################################################
67     o) Added 'serverhide::flatten_links_file' configuration option
68     o) Fixed bug where changing 'serverhide::flatten_links_delay' on runtime
69     would not have any effect
70     o) mkpasswd (tools): fixed broken bcrypt support on *BSD in conjunction
71     with the -s and -l switches. Dropped MD5, DES and Extended DES support.
72 michael 7043 o) Removed CHALLENGE in favor of ssl certificate fingerprint enabled
73 michael 6738 operator {} blocks
74     o) RSA keys with less than 2048 bits are no longer supported; same applies
75     to the DH param file
76     o) Added missing irc-operator privilege flags to /stats o. For a full list
77     of flags see doc/reference.conf
78    
79    
80 michael 6539 -- Noteworthy changes in version 8.2.9 (2015-09-13)
81     ########################################################################
82     o) IMPORTANT: database files and links.txt are now stored in /var/lib
83     instead of /etc, so make sure to move your k/d/x-line database files
84     to the new path before (re)starting the ircd
85     ########################################################################
86     o) IMPORTANT: the splitmode logic has been removed along with the
87     following channel {} block configuration directives:
88     'default_split_user_count', 'default_split_server_count',
89     'no_create_on_split', 'no_join_on_split'
90     ########################################################################
91     o) Added 'xline_exempt' to auth {} block flags
92 michael 6738 o) 'serverinfo::sid' is now optional. A unique SID is now automatically
93 michael 6539 generated based on the server's name and description
94     o) Various fixes to the mkpasswd tool
95     o) If supported by the compiler, ircd-hybrid now compiles with
96     '-fstack-protector-strong' instead of '-fstack-protector'
97     o) Services can now add RESVs (SQLINEs) that have wildcards in it
98     o) Channel name RESVs are now sanity checked for too broad masks
99 michael 6738 o) 'class::connectfreq' now works properly with values lower than 300 seconds
100 michael 6539 o) Implemented IRCv3.1 account-notify extension
101 michael 6738 o) The 'general::oper_pass_resv' configuration directive has been deprecated
102 michael 6539 in favor of the new 'join:resv', and 'nick:resv' irc-operator flags.
103     See doc/reference.conf for more information.
104     o) Added 'resv', and 'unresv' irc-operator flags. Previously, all
105     irc-operators were allowed to RESV and UNRESV, regardless of configured
106     privileges.
107     o) Added 'close' to irc-operator flags
108     o) ircd is using ISO 8601 date and time notation in most places now
